(Dallas-AP) -- For years, the only way to check the operation of an oil or gas well in Texas was to go to the field and look at the gauges.

No more.

Now high-tech improvements have made remote monitoring affordable even for small independent producers.

The newest gadgets were demonstrated this week at a Dallas conference on Internet technology sponsored by the Texas
Independent Producers and Royalty Owners Association.

Regulators are also using the Internet.

The Texas Railroad Commission was represented at the conference, showing off its new online well-permit system.
